Like editing volume data sets in the VOI mode, you can
use the 3D Editor, too. You are provided with tools for
cutting out structures from an object that you have
previously generated.

Using the Slab Editor you can define your own cutting
depth.

Morphological Operations
In some cases it will not be simple to separate the
structures of an object using the cutting tools. Here we
recommend eroding or shrinking the areas of the
object by a specified surface thickness, until the
obscuring structures are no longer contained in the
object.

You can subsequently dilate or blow up the remaining
object areas by a defined surface thickness. As a result,
the irrelevant areas contained at the outset are now
removed from the representation.

If you perform the same operations in reverse order,
small cavities in the object will be filled.

Documentation of Results

The buttons Copy to Film sheet and Save/Save As are
always available. You can always document intermedi-
ate results by using these buttons.

To save images you have following possibilities:
• Storing the new series automatically during recon-

struction

• The Save button will store the image/series with no

further check

• The Save as button will give you the ability to choose

a name for the new the image/series before storing
